MiraiForum

    • Register
    • Login
    • Search
    • Popular
    • Recent
    • Unsolved
    • Tags
    • Groups
    • 友情链接
    1. Home
    2. MrXiaoM
    3. Posts
    • Profile
    • Following 9
    • Followers 39
    • Topics 37
    • Posts 865
    • Best 206
    • Controversial 0
    • Groups 5

    Posts made by MrXiaoM

    • RE: 【每日沙雕图】沙雕小别墅

      Image_1706550027419.jpg

      posted in 摸鱼区
      MrXiaoM
      MrXiaoM
    • RE: 【每日沙雕图】沙雕小别墅

      8%UOOS6J5~NO12X}_ZG$OZI.png

      posted in 摸鱼区
      MrXiaoM
      MrXiaoM
    • RE: 如何在云服务器上使用mirai login solver sakura进行滑块验证

      https://wiki.mrxiaom.top/mirai/1-2.html#sakuracaptchahelper

      posted in 使用交流
      MrXiaoM
      MrXiaoM
    • RE: 在安装插件quick-signal fetch project时闪退

      使用第二新的版本,不要使用最新版

      posted in 技术交流板块
      MrXiaoM
      MrXiaoM
    • RE: 【每日沙雕图】沙雕小别墅

      Screenshot_2024-01-15-04-47-02-451_tv.danmaku.bili-edit.jpg

      posted in 摸鱼区
      MrXiaoM
      MrXiaoM
    • RE: 想知道下现在Mirai是否还有继续开发的计划……

      @起舞弄清影 啊?我 Android 13 也能用啊

      posted in 技术交流板块
      MrXiaoM
      MrXiaoM
    • RE: 求助,springboot ,qsign 升级至1.3.0 后出现了问题

      没有必要升级,因为 1.3.0 的实现没有变动

      posted in 开发交流
      MrXiaoM
      MrXiaoM
    • RE: qsign —— 签名 不要指望用来解决code=45

      @PandaLink 停止维护了,mirai用第二新的版本,http接口用最新版本,二者实现没有区别

      posted in 插件发布
      MrXiaoM
      MrXiaoM
    • RE: 想知道下现在Mirai是否还有继续开发的计划……

      集成我觉得是不会的。
      原来就是因为内置的 TXCaptchaHelper 经常被墙还有图形依赖太臃肿,分一个 sakura 出来;以及避免风险才只放出 EncryptProvider SPI

      posted in 技术交流板块
      MrXiaoM
      MrXiaoM
    • RE: 【每日沙雕图】沙雕小别墅

      EEUGG99CZN@(363L45NJP}A.png

      posted in 摸鱼区
      MrXiaoM
      MrXiaoM
    • RE: 【每日沙雕图】沙雕小别墅

      @Mr-喜

      TJV}V%M4SM`IW_W_X0$A_tmb.jpg

      posted in 摸鱼区
      MrXiaoM
      MrXiaoM
    • RE: 寄!大寄特寄!

      @char-46 目前来看无法避免

      posted in 技术交流板块
      MrXiaoM
      MrXiaoM
    • RE: 寄!大寄特寄!

      卡非常用设备了有两种解决方法,一是和客服扯皮,二是等一个月左右再登录,状态会自动解

      posted in 技术交流板块
      MrXiaoM
      MrXiaoM
    • RE: Overflow —— 将 mirai 实现换成 Onebot,机器人的又一个解决方案

      更新了零基础教程 https://wiki.mrxiaom.top/overflow/openshamrock

      posted in 项目发布
      MrXiaoM
      MrXiaoM
    • RE: [教程] 使用 cloud flare worker 实现免费接口代理

      @Yan502 你是不是看不懂英文
      用根域名,不要用子域名

      posted in 开发交流
      MrXiaoM
      MrXiaoM
    • RE: 【每日沙雕图】沙雕小别墅

      Q5YIN{NBT8TR$PILH39})C_tmb.jpg

      posted in 摸鱼区
      MrXiaoM
      MrXiaoM
    • RE: [教程] 使用 cloud flare worker 实现免费接口代理

      @Yan502 不用 https://

      posted in 开发交流
      MrXiaoM
      MrXiaoM
    • RE: [教程] 使用 cloud flare worker 实现免费接口代理

      之前写的一个脚本,反向代理一个网站,还可以替换内容中的原链接为新链接。

      // API地址
      const api = 'https://lolibooru.moe/';
      // 替换地址 (改为空值不替换)
      const referTo = '';
      
      async function handleRequest(request, origin, pathname, searchParams) {
        const apiUrl = new URL(api);
        apiUrl.pathname = pathname;
        
        for (const [key, value] of searchParams) {
          apiUrl.searchParams.append(key, value);
        }
        request = new Request(apiUrl, request);
        request.headers.set('Origin', apiUrl.origin);
        
        let response = await fetch(request, { method: 'GET' });
        if(response.status == 200 || response.status == 301 || response.status == 302) {
          let changed = false;
          if (referTo.length > 0) {
            const type = response.headers.get("Content-Type");
            if (type != null && (
              type.includes("text") ||
              type.includes("javascript") ||
              type.includes("json")
            )) {
              let body = await response.text();
              body = body.replace(api, referTo);
              response = new Response(body, response);
              changed = true;
            }
          }
          if (!changed) response = new Response(response.body, response);
      
          response.headers.set('Access-Control-Allow-Origin', origin);
          response.headers.append('Vary', 'Origin');
        }
        return response;
      }
      
      addEventListener('fetch', (event) => {
        const request = event.request;
        const url = new URL(request.url);
        const origin = request.headers.get('Origin');
        const pathname = url.pathname;
        const searchParams = url.searchParams;
        return event.respondWith(handleRequest(request, origin, pathname, searchParams));
      });
      
      
      posted in 开发交流
      MrXiaoM
      MrXiaoM
    • RE: 想知道下现在Mirai是否还有继续开发的计划……

      him188: GTNH,启动!

      posted in 技术交流板块
      MrXiaoM
      MrXiaoM
    • 1
    • 2
    • 6
    • 7
    • 8
    • 9
    • 10
    • 43
    • 44
    • 8 / 44